Police report 9 people and 10 store house owners over Covid-19 protecting measures violation

Cyprus Police fined 9 people and 10 store house owners for violating protecting measures aiming to comprise the unfold of the Covid-19 pandemic, whereas following orders by the chief of Police the Pressure suspended the operation of a restaurant in Limassol.

A police spokesperson informed CNA that within the final 24 hours ending on 06:00 native time Sunday, the Pressure carried out a complete of 1,781 checks all through the government-controlled areas.

In Nicosia, the Police carried out 291 checks reporting 3 store house owners, in Limassol 276 checks had been carried out with 1 particular person and 1 store proprietor fined, in Larnaca 1 store proprietor was fined following 503 checks, in Pafos 4 individuals and 4 store house owners had been reported after 110 checks, in Famagusta 4 individuals had been fined after 289 checks, whereas within the Morphou area 1 store proprietor was fined after 176 checks.

Moreover 126 and three checks had been carried out in ports and airports respectively with no violation recorded.
